RAK Wireless RAKBox-B2 IP67 enclosure with solar panel
Product details
This is an IP67 dust and waterproof enclosure with a solar panel from RAK Wireless. This enclosure is perfect for your WisBlock IoT project. It features a mount where you can attach a RAK5005-O base board with sensors and expansion modules.
The WisBlock ecosystem from RAK Wireless offers compact and modular solutions for creating your own IoT LoRaWAN nodes. Various CPU, sensor, and IO expansion modules can be mounted on a WisBlock base board. Unlike traditional connectors, the modules are secured to the base board with screws, providing a safe and reliable fastening with industrial quality. Thanks to its modular and compact design, WisBlock is particularly suitable for applications in professional or hobby prototyping.
Technical details:
Manufacturer: RAK Wireless
Manufacturer SKU: 910013
Model: RAKBox-B2
Solar Panel: 5V
Open Circuit Voltage Solar Panel: 5.7V
Dimensions: 95 x 65 x 58 mm
Weight: 327 g
Delivery includes:
1x RAKBox-B2 IP67 enclosure with solar panel
2x internal mounting plates
1x screw kit for wall mounting including dowels
1x accessory for pole mounting max. diameter 80 mm
1x set of mounting screws and spacers
1x rubber sealing plug for pressure equalization
1x M16 sealing plug.
